Kinds Of Toilet Flanges:
Understanding the different types of bathroom flanges is essential for picking one of the most appropriate option for your plumbing requires. PVC, ABS, and cast iron are amongst the usual products used in bathroom flange construction, each offering distinct advantages and factors to consider. PVC flanges, known for their cost and corrosion resistance, are favoured for their convenience of installment and toughness. Abdominal flanges, similar to PVC in regards to cost and ease of installation, are treasured for their robustness and resistance to impacts. On the other hand, cast iron flanges, renowned for their phenomenal strength and longevity, are typically liked for high-traffic areas or industrial setups where sturdiness is paramount. By familiarising yourself with the qualities of each material, you can make an educated choice when choosing a bathroom flange that lines up with your certain demands and choices.
Along with product factors to consider, commode flanges additionally come in numerous styles and designs to suit different plumbing configurations and installation choices. Offset flanges, for example, are developed to suit commodes installed on floors that are uneven or where the drain is located off-centre. Likewise, fixing flanges, additionally known as repair service rings or spacer rings, are used to address issues such as split or damaged flanges without the demand for considerable plumbing alterations. Furthermore, adjustable flanges use flexibility in positioning, enabling accurate placement and fit during installation. By exploring the diverse series of commode flange kinds and layouts offered, you can select the option that best suits your plumbing setup and installment needs, making certain a seamless and reputable solution for your shower room components.

TOILET REPAIR HOW TO REPLACE A BROKEN TOILET FLANGE
First remove the toilet. Turn off the water line, flush the toilet, and remove the water line from the bottom of the toilet tank. Have bucket handy, as water will come out of the tank. Sponge out as much water from the tank and bowl as you can. A handyman trick is to use a wet dry shop vac to suck all the water out of the bowl and tank.
Remove the nuts on each side of the base of the toilet. These nuts-bolts attach the toilet to the flange. You may have to use a saw to cut the nuts off, which is ok, because you are going to put in new toilet bolts and nuts. The flange, when brand new, is attached to the waste pipe. Many times it rusts or snaps off. Tilt the toilet on its side and move out of the way. Have a helper assist you in moving the toilet, they are heavy and bulky.
Use a putty knife to remove the wax ring residue from the exposed flange and inspect the flange and surrounding area. What is key here is if the wood subfloor is rotted. If this is the case, you will have to cut out the surrounding subfloor and replace it with new plywood, then fix the flange.
Thankfully on this home improvement project, the subfloor was fine, just the flange fell apart. Go to your hardware store and buy a Super Ring Replacement Toilet Ring. There are several models by different suppliers, don't buy the cheapest one, its your toilet, remember...
Also at the hardware store buy new toilet mounting bolts, they usually come in a package with the nuts and washers.
Put the toilet mounting bolts in the flange pointing up, and use some wax from the old wax ring to hold them in place. Place the super ring replacement toilet ring over the waste line, making sure the mounting bolts are in the same place as the original bolts were, one bolt on each side of the flange.
Screw the new flange into the subfloor. You may have to use a hammer drill to drill through existing tile flooring or cement substrate. Set the new toilet wax ring onto the flange on the base of the toilet, and guide the toilet back onto the super ring, making sure the toilet mounting bolts are lined up with the mount holes in the toilet base. The super ring toilet ring allows for you to adjust the location of the bolts.
